| If you are a lover of roses, but are turned off by the work required to maintain your average rose, the lady banks rose may be just what you are looking for. Having little to no pest or disease problems, 'Alba Plena' has glossy foliage and is virtually thornless and is literally covered with small white clustered flowers in spring. Flowers are violet-scented. Heavenly trained over arbors or trellises, this vine makes a wonderful large-scale ground cover, too. |
